Step 1: Define Your Collecting Focus
To avoid overspending, narrow your focus early. Some budget-friendly themes:
✔ By Country – Pick a nation whose stamps are plentiful and affordable (e.g., early 20th-century Germany or U.S. commemoratives).
✔ By Topic – Themes like space exploration, animals, or famous people often have inexpensive options.
✔ By Era – Mid-20th-century stamps are often cheaper than 1800s rarities.
✔ By Condition – Used stamps with cancellations are usually cheaper than mint (unused) ones.
Step 2: Source Stamps for Free or Cheap
- Ask Friends & Family
Many people have old letters or inherited stamps sitting unused. Politely ask if they’d part with them—you might get free starter material!
- Check Local Thrift Stores & Flea Markets
Look for:
- Old envelopes with stamps still attached
- Vintage postcards (often sold cheaply in bulk)
- Stamp albums from estate sales
- Join Free Stamp Exchanges
Online communities like Reddit’s r/philately or StampCommunity Forum sometimes offer free stamps to beginners.
- Buy “Kiloware” (Mixed Bulk Lots)
Kiloware is unsorted stamp mixtures sold by weight (often 5–5–20 per bag). While most will be common, you might find hidden treasures.
Step 3: Essential (Affordable) Supplies
You don’t need expensive tools to start. Basics include:
- Stamp tweezers (3–3–5) – Prevents damage from oils on fingers.
- Magnifying glass (5–5–10) – Helps inspect fine details.
- Stockbook or album (10–10–20) – Holds stamps securely.
- Water and tray for soaking – To safely remove stamps from paper.
Step 4: Learn to Identify Value
Not all old stamps are valuable. Key factors affecting worth:
- Rarity – Mass-produced stamps (like U.S. Forever stamps) are seldom valuable.
- Condition – Torn or heavily canceled stamps lose value.
- Errors – Misprints (like inverted designs) can be valuable but are rare.

Step 5: Store & Organize Your Collection
Proper storage prevents damage:
- Avoid sunlight – Fades colors over time.
- Use acid-free paper – Regular paper can yellow and harm stamps.
- Sort logically – By country, year, or theme to make browsing enjoyable.
Step 6: Grow Your Collection Smartly
Once you’ve started, expand wisely:
- Penny stamps – Many vintage stamps sell for under $1 on eBay or Etsy.
- Stamp clubs – Local groups often trade duplicates for free.
- Post offices abroad – Some countries sell old stock at face value.
Common Mistakes to Avoid
❌ Overpaying for “rare” stamps – Research before buying.
❌ Peeling stamps off paper dry – Soak them first to avoid tears.
❌ Ignoring condition – A damaged stamp loses most of its value.
